Tips on Sweet Sixteen Parties

by Hispanic

Marking the transition from childhood to adulthood, sweet sixteen parties are meant to be remembered. Your little girl is no longer the cute kid in a pink dress with pigtails. She may now be donning stylish jeans and have her hair tied up in a fashionable ponytail. She is also now more independent than before. To celebrate the momentous day in her life, throw her a birthday bash worth remembering.

First, you should think of a theme for the party. Themes make a party more enjoyable and memorable. Think of a good theme that is centered on your daughter’s set of interests. If she likes a certain movie, you can turn the venue of the event into a makeshift version of that movie. If she loves rock music, you can set-up a stage and hire a real rock band to play during your daughter’s party. Ask your daughter and her guests to dress-up in accordance to the given theme to make the event more special.

To make the party more special, set up a program for your daughter and her guest’s enjoyment. You can prepare games to liven up the event. If you’re planning a really big party, then set the games aside and ready the dance floor. It would be difficult to manage so many people during games; it would be better if they simply hang out and dance the night away.

Prepare music that your daughter likes, not oldies that’ll embarrass her. However, if you’re throwing a party with a theme, you can play music that matches that theme. For example, if the theme is Hawaiian, then you can play Hawaiian tunes at the start, and then go for more upbeat tunes later on.

One more thing, your daughter is still far from the legal age. You can serve “mocktails” instead of real alcohol beverages to still give off a slightly mature feel to the event.

When the party ends, your daughter will add her sweet sixteen party to the list of most treasured events in her life.
